>1. the Calcutta is the biggest flag to the authorities and to potential sponsors that this event is about gambling and is illegal; 2. it takes up a lot of valuable time that could be used for playing, or simply for sightseeing and relaxing and socializing; 3. MOST participants don't participate

Instead, I cam up with an idea that I think is a great improvement over the Calcutta. I suggest that every player who enters the tournament is given the option to place a bet (up to half of the entry fee amount) on any player he wants. The bet is that the player will win, come in 2nd, or win consolation.
:

I dont see how replacing the Calcutta, (which is a grey zone issue) with a para-mutual betting system would not be even a greater gambling red flag!

Furthermore, I'm pretty sure most "directors" dont understand the ins and outs of in essence being the bookie, and even if they did, I cwould bet my bottom dollar it would be a huge increase in the amount of work needed to manage and track the action over how the calcutta's are administered!
